N2 - Background: Garlic is widely promoted as a cholesterol-lowering agent, but efficacy studies have produced conflicting results. Garlic supplements differ in bioavailability of key phytochemicals. We evaluated the effect of raw garlic and 2 commonly used garlic supplements on cholesterol concentrations in adults with moderate hypercholesterolemia. Methods: In this parallel-design trial, 192 adults with low-density lipoprotein cholesterol (LDL-C) concentrations of 130 to 190 mg/dL (3.36-4.91 mmol/L) were randomly assigned to 1 of the following 4 treatment arms: raw garlic, powdered garlic supplement, aged garlic extract supplement, or placebo. Garlic product doses equivalent to an average-sized garlic clove were consumed 6 d/wk for 6 months. The primary study outcome was LDL-C concentration. Fasting plasma lipid concentrations were assessed monthly. Extensive chemical characterization of study materials was conducted throughout the trial. Results: Retention was 87% to 90% in all 4 treatment arms, and chemical stability of study materials was high throughout the trial. There were no statistically significant effects of the 3 forms of garlic on LDL-C concentrations. The 6-month mean (SD) changes in LDL-C concentrations were +0.4 (19.3) mg/dL (+0.01 [0.50] mmol/L), +3.2 (17.2) mg/dL (+0.08 [0.44] mmol/L), +0.2 (17.8) mg/dL (+0.005 [0.46] mmol/L), and ?3.9 (16.5) mg/dL (?0.10 [0.43] mmol/L) for raw garlic, powdered supplement, aged extract supplement, and placebo, respectively. There were no statistically significant effects on high-density lipoprotein cholesterol, triglyceride levels, or total cholesterol-high-density lipoprotein cholesterol ratio. Conclusions: None of the forms of garlic used in this study, including raw garlic, when given at an approximate dose of a 4-g clove per day, 6 d/wk for 6 months, had statistically or clinically significant effects on LDL-C or other plasma lipid concentrations in adults with moderate hypercholesterolemia.
